I say, and with God's success: it is a superlative form on the pattern of 'Af'al, famously used to refer to the Imam of Imams in jurisprudence, which is Abu Hanifa; due to the status he attained in jurisprudence, a status that no one else in Islam has reached, to the extent that the area where he was buried is called Al-A'zamiya in Iraq, even though Imam Ahmad ibn Hanbal is also buried there. In recognition of his merit in the science of jurisprudence, as he was the one who established and laid its foundations, many phrases have been attributed to him, including this one.
